
My Fair Lady
Movie • 1964 • Drama
ReportSynopsis
A snobbish phonetics professor agrees to a wager that he can take a flower girl and make her presentable in high society.

In the opening song Higgins says “ The Hebrews learn [their language] backwards, which is absolutely frightening” (which is also pretty strange as the line preceding it mentions Arabic which is also right to left). And earlier in the same scene he claims that English is the language of the Bible rather than a mix of Hebrew, Greek, and Aramic. Both are meant to portray him as unlikable and it being set in a period where antisemitism was pretty normal, although it’s probably further not helped in that his actor was allegedly very antisemitic on the set of Dr. Doolittle (1967)
